The Art of Interior Design in Storytelling
Beyond the compelling narratives and stellar performances, the KBS 2TV drama ‘Please Take Care of the 5 brothers!’ is garnering considerable attention for its meticulous and aesthetically pleasing set design. The interior spaces, in particular, play a crucial role in reflecting the characters’ lifestyles, drawing viewers into their world. At the heart of this visual storytelling lies Younglim, whose premium interior products are prominently featured in key locations, including the homes and offices of protagonists Han Dong-seok and chairman Dokgo Tak.
YounglimS Design Philosophy: Harmonizing Style and Functionality
Younglim’s contribution to the drama’s set design encompasses a range of products, including doors, handles, and wall materials. The brand masterfully blends diverse styles – modern,classic,and minimalist – within each space,enriching the characters’ personalities and adding depth to the visual narrative. This approach underscores the importance of interior design in creating immersive and believable environments.
Case Studies: Dokgo Tak’s Office and Han Dong-seok’s Hotel Office
A prime example of Younglim’s design prowess is the beige-toned coupe door featured in dokgo Tak’s office, which exudes a soft and inviting ambiance. In contrast,Han Dong-seok’s hotel office showcases a more restrained design,conveying a sense of luxury and authority. Notably, both spaces incorporate the sensational design handles from the Italian brand DND, adding a touch of premium elegance.
